Use and Inspection Notes
First aid and rescue products should be included in a written emergency action plan. Assign inspection responsibility, check expiry dates and damaged parts, brief responders on storage locations, and replenish used items after drills or incidents.
Common Questions
Can this product replace first aid training?
No. Equipment only supports response. Workplaces still need trained first aiders, clear escalation procedures and emergency drills.
